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8206234 1437836227 188829176
9864501051 32
9864501051 32
886833463 959181288 74 562914 6420
All about undefined
Interested in learning more?
9864501051 32
886833463 959181288 74 562914 6420
See more
63830 4266280675 405827
116 274 04266910
See more
5074 2388
758373 8175 63 80859
See more